This fine mixture of romance, humor, tears, and exciting action sequences stars Kevin Costner and David Grant as brothers struggling to win the Hell of the West — a world-class cycling competition — w...
Set in London, SPOTLESS is the story of a troubled crime scene cleaner, Jean, whose tidy life is turned upside down when his outlaw brother Martin crash lands into his world, entangling them in the ...
This is the story of a young woman who was found dead. Now the police investigate, and evidence points to a man she was seen leaving a party with. Now when questioned, he claims that her death was a...